I bought my new Le Creuset Dutch Oven (ok, they call it a "French" oven, but whatever) a couple months ago for two reasons: I needed a Dutch oven anyway, and I knew that cast iron would be the best way to go. Plus, I was eager to try out a new simple bread recipe that everyone was talking about in the New York Times: The Bittman no-knead bread. It called for the loaf to be baked in a cast-iron Dutch oven at a very high temperature (450 degrees).
So I plunked down the $230 (a seemingly insane amount of money for a pot, but I figured I was buying quality, and that it would last a lifetime), and when it arrived I started the bread recipe.
But wait. The instruction manual -- while saying that the pot is heat-rated for temperatures in excess of 500 degrees -- stated the maximum temperature for the pot's black phenolic lid knob was only 375 degrees. I've been looking for a replacement knob for my Lodge 6 quart blue enamel covered dutch oven. I wanted to be able to use the pan in the oven to make the famous bread recipe, but the knob that came with my Lodge pan isn't oven safe. I was having no luck, till I accidentally came across this stainless steel Le Creuset 2 inch replacement knob. It was cheap enough, so I decided to take a chance. It FITS, and it fits PERFECTLY....right size knob, right size screw, and right size screw length. If you've been looking for a replacement knob for your Lodge cast iron enameled pot, then GO FOR IT!!! I am one very happy home cook.

Leave it to the French to have too long a screw. The screws for the original knob and the replacement stainless steel knob were identical so I had to make a trip to the hardware store. I picked up 10 shorter screws that worked perfectly. The knob is handsome and functional for the 7 1/4 Qt. Lid.
Le Creuset should hire 'Madge" for quality control as the screw included in the package was at least 1/4" too long. And no one likes floppy knobs.
